What Are Fire Watch Services
Definition of Fire Watch Services
Fire watch services consist of trained personnel who patrol and monitor buildings to protect them from fire hazards. These watchmen examine every single area, including storage rooms, hallways, and main entrances, for smoke, signs of fire hazards, or anything else out of the ordinary.
Their duties include inspecting fire alarms, extinguishers, and sprinklers, making sure all systems are operational. This service is available 24 hours a day, 365 days a year, providing seamless and ongoing protection.
In a warehouse full of combustible materials, fire watch services can be your first line of defense. They take proactive measures to minimize fire hazards before they become a major threat.

Common Situations Requiring Fire Watch
Specific situations require the implementation of fire watch services, like when a fire alarm system is inoperative or during renovations.
Sprinkler systems are offering business owners security; their temporary disabled business owner’s fire watch guards keep an eye on the property until the issue is resolved. Likewise, construction sites frequently contract these services to track welding efforts and other dangerous undertakings.
Additionally, compliance with legal standards, such as those set by OSHA, requires the use of fire watch services in these cases. For commercial entities, this service provides reassurance that their potential fire risks are being monitored around the clock.

Questions to Ask Before Hiring
Inquire About Training and Qualifications
When hiring a fire watch company for your needs, it’s important to know the training and qualifications of their guards. Fire watch guards should be well versed in OSHA regulations and NFPA codes. This understanding guarantees that they are prepared to comply with safety standards from the get-go.
A fire watch guard monitoring a construction site should know the hazards. They need to identify hazards like welding sparks and portable heating equipment. Ask if they’ve worked on your type of project, whether that’s a commercial property, industrial facility or residential building.
Guards with specialized knowledge are better equipped to claim hazards and avoid incidents.
